Deye SUN-20K-SG01HP3-EU-AM2 20kW Three-Phase High-Voltage Hybrid Inverter
The Deye SUN-20K-SG01HP3-EU-AM2 is a high-performance three-phase hybrid inverter designed for commercial, industrial, agricultural, and large residential energy storage applications. Combining advanced solar generation, high-voltage battery integration, intelligent energy management, and reliable backup functionality, this inverter provides a comprehensive solution for organizations seeking to reduce energy costs, improve power reliability, and maximize energy independence.
Built on a high-voltage battery platform operating between 160V and 700V, the SUN-20K delivers superior system efficiency while reducing current losses commonly associated with low-voltage battery systems. This high-voltage architecture enables cleaner installations, improved performance, and enhanced scalability for larger energy storage projects. The inverter seamlessly manages energy flow between solar PV, battery storage, utility power, and backup generators, ensuring optimal energy utilization at all times.
With support for up to 40kW of PV access capacity, the SUN-20K allows businesses and homeowners to maximize solar energy production and significantly reduce reliance on grid electricity. Its dual MPPT design independently optimizes multiple solar arrays, making it ideal for installations with different roof orientations, varying string lengths, or partial shading conditions. With MPPT efficiency exceeding 99%, the inverter ensures maximum energy harvest throughout the day.
The inverter delivers a powerful 20kW three-phase output and supports battery charging and discharging currents of up to 50A. Intelligent communication with compatible lithium battery management systems ensures safe and efficient operation while maximizing battery lifespan. The inverter also supports multiple battery configurations, providing flexibility for future storage expansion as energy requirements increase.
Designed for demanding operating environments, the SUN-20K offers seamless transition between solar, battery, grid, and generator power sources. During utility outages, the inverter continues supplying critical loads while intelligently managing available energy resources. Its 100% unbalanced output capability allows each phase to operate independently, making it particularly suitable for commercial and industrial facilities where load distribution is often uneven across phases. Additionally, AC coupling functionality allows battery storage to be added to existing grid-tied solar systems, making it an excellent choice for retrofit projects.
The SUN-20K has been engineered for scalability and long-term growth. Up to 10 inverters can operate in parallel for both on-grid and off-grid applications, while multiple battery banks can be connected to increase storage capacity. Six programmable charging and discharging periods allow users to optimize battery usage around utility tariffs, peak demand periods, and operational requirements, helping maximize return on investment and reduce operating costs.
Built to withstand challenging environmental conditions, the inverter features an IP65-rated enclosure, intelligent air cooling, comprehensive protection systems, and advanced monitoring capabilities through WiFi, Bluetooth, LAN, RS485, RS232, and CAN communication interfaces. With a maximum efficiency of 97.6% and robust protection features, the SUN-20K delivers exceptional reliability and performance for modern commercial energy storage projects.
